What is the name of your state? Michigan
I used a debit card to pay for website hosting, at $18.95/month. The host had a 30-day satisfaction guarantee. After more than 30 hours of downtime within the first three weeks, I informed them I was not satisfied, wanted the hosting cancelled immediately, and wanted my charge reversed. They agreed.

They're very agreeable- They always say they did wrong, and will immediately correct the problem. They did cancel the webhosting service, but they continue to charge my account. Each time I request they reverse the charges, they charge my account again. They've done this four times now, for a total of $75.80. That's not a huge amount of money, but I'm afraid they will continue their unauthorized charges on my debit card.

I suppose the easy solution would be to get a new card from the bank, and kiss the $75.80 goodbye. Is there a better solution?

My response:

Like a check, you can tell your bank that you're canceling any further and future debits from your account with regard to that company.

Now, depending on your proof that you canceled the service; (e.g., was it in writing?) and depending whether they're in your State, you can certainly sue them in Small Claims court. But, don't even think about it if they're out-of-state, and/or you don't have any proof of cancellation.
